Here are 8 of the best neighborhoods in the Cincinnati area, from our moving crew to you:
Hyde Park
This one’s a classic. People love Hyde Park for its walkable streets, unique local shops, and a good mix of old-school charm and modern vibes. It’s not the cheapest, but if you’re looking for that “forever home” neighborhood, it’s worth a look.
Oakley
Oakley has really come into its own. It’s got a cool, laid-back energy, with coffee shops, breweries, and a fun business district that always seems to be buzzing. A lot of young families and first-time homebuyers end up here—and stay.
Mount Lookout
Mount Lookout has that perfect mix of city energy and laid-back living. Ault Park is a huge draw (seriously, it’s beautiful), and there’s a good mix of restaurants and bars. Great for people who want to be close to the action without being right in it.
West Chester
Moving a little north? West Chester is a solid pick for families. Big homes, good schools, and everything you need is right there—shopping, restaurants, and easy highway access. Plus, we’ve done a lot of smooth moves up that way.
Mason
This suburb has grown fast for a reason. Between the top-notch schools, new housing developments, and Kings Island in your backyard, Mason attracts families, professionals, and anyone looking for a clean, friendly place to land.
Blue Ash
Blue Ash is known for its strong sense of community, great public parks, and good eats. There’s a business side to it, sure, but people stick around because it’s comfortable, well-kept, and super livable.
Anderson Township
Want trees, trails, and space to breathe? Anderson Township offers all that and then some. It’s got a more suburban feel but still keeps you close to the city when you need it. Great for anyone looking for a quieter place to settle down.
Loveland
Loveland has that small-town charm with big-time heart. The bike trail is a local favorite, the historic downtown is always hopping, and there’s a real community vibe here. Perfect for families, nature lovers, or anyone looking to slow things down just a bit.
